Bristol is a suburban city located in Hartford County, Connecticut, United States, 20 miles (32 km) southwest-west of Hartford. The city is also 120 miles southwest from Boston, and approximately 100 miles northeast of New York City. The city is part of the Naugatuck Valley Planning Region. As of the 2020 census, the population of the city was 60,833.
Bristol is the location of the general studios of ESPN, and the location of Lake Compounce, the United States’s oldest continuously operating theme park. Bristol was known as a clock-making city in the 19th century, and is the location of American Clock & Watch Museum. Bristol is the site of the former American Silver Company and its predecessor companies.
Bristol’s nickname is the “Mum City”, because it was once a leader in chrysanthemum production and still holds an annual Bristol Mum Festival.

Connecticut, the third smallest state in the U.S, exhibits a robust freight logistics system, playing a pivotal role in the nation’s supply chain. Meticulously positioned in the Northeast, it serves as a connection to key markets such as New York and Boston, making it an essential hub in the movement of LTL (Less Than Truckload) freight.
Although petite in size, Connecticut’s freight transportation network is designed to handle a high volume of shipments efficiently. The state is highly industrialized, with many companies in the manufacturing, biotechnology, and healthcare sectors which heavily rely on its sophisticated logistics infrastructure for the movement of goods.
Connecticut exhibits an impressive array of freight transportation methods—roads, rail, and seaports—that aid in the smooth transfer of LTL freight. It boasts an extensively interconnected roadway system, with interstate highways such as I-95, I-91, and I-84 being major corridors for freight movement. Its rail freight network, although not as extensive as the road network, is still potent for moving substantial freight volumes into and out of the state. Connecticut is also home to the prosperous deepwater ports of New Haven, New London, and Bridgeport, optimizing coastal freight movement.

Bristol Less Than Truck Load (LTL) Freight Team Drivers & Accessorials
LTL freight also offers team drivers and accessorials to help move and secure your load. Drivers are limited by law (HOS – hours of service) how many hours or miles they can drive in a single day. If you need your LTL shipment moved faster, team driver options provide a way to double the output and cut the delivery times in half. Accessorials also help ensure that your load has the attention it needs. From tarps and tie-downs to specific driver based requirements; LTL Freight has options to help ensure your freight has the best possible journey.
